Dos and Don’ts of Graphic Design
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DO look around and see what’s out there in the design world. What’s “hot” right now? Checking out what other designers are doing is a great way to get inspired!
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DON'T steal work from other designers. Just like you, these people have gone through a dry spell. They also have worked really hard to get out of it and put out an excellent product.
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DO use clean and modern fonts so that your typeface is easy to read. Title font content font
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DON'T use too many fonts in one design. The viewer may lose interest or get overwhelmed if the design is flooded with a mess of fonts. Title font content font
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DO venture into using more stylized fonts. Maybe you’re looking to have a more funky design or a clean font may not go well with the message you are trying to get across . Dafont . DAFONT.
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DON'T use comic sans or crazy fonts that end up being hard to read. Remember you are a designer and you want to be taken seriously. COMIC SANS COMIC SANS
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DO implement images into your design. The image can stand out in most cases and will grab the attention of the passerby .
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DON'T use copyrighted images! First off, you don’t own the rights to those images. Second, often times the images aren’t that great of quality. You want to make sure you have a professional looking image that you can alter and resize without pixelation. PEXELS PIXABAY CREATIVE COMMONS CANVA
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DO take time to choose your color scheme. Giving the colors the attention they need will serve you well.
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DON'T slap colors together that don’t make sense with the type of piece you are designing. Different colors spark different emotions in people.
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DON'T space your letters so far apart that you almost could fit another letter in between. On the other end of the spectrum, don’t make your letters so close together that the word could be mistaken for something else. If you are using kerning to take up space, look for an alternative such as making the font a larger size.
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DO pay attention to how much white space is between your letters. You want to make sure that the words are easily readable so the view can understand the message.
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DO remember that you’re the designer/the artist, not your client. It is important to get clear details from your client on what they want in the design and what is expected of you. However, it is also important for the both of you to understand that the end goal needs to be realistic for the both of you.
[ The Dos and Don'ts of Graphic Design DON'T have a negative attitude towards your work or others output.

What is a Page Layout? Page layout is the part of graphic design that deals in the arrangement of visual elements on a page. It generally involves organizational principles of composition to achieve specific communication objectives.
What are Page layout applications? These software are designed to manipulate page geometry for all objects that include text, graphics, photos and other visual elements.
MS Publisher Adobe Indesign
What is Microsoft Publisher? Microsoft Publisher is a desktop publishing application from Microsoft, differing from Microsoft Word in that the emphasis is placed on page layout and design rather than text composition and proofing. - techmonitor

[ Modern Layout Designs Tips: ALIGNMENT IS ESSENTIAL! a well-aligned layout will standout as being far superior to those that are not aligned properly. Here are some areas of alignment you should consider: COLUMNS — Make sure your columns are the same width and either aligned at the top or the bottom and evenly spaced between themselves. PICTURES — Align pictures to each other where you can and to text where appropriate. Always try to show straight lines. TITLES — Align titles vertically or horizontally where obvious. Centering titles over columns will also look good. KEEP PICTURE ASPECT RATIOS — If you need to shrink a picture on only one side only (vertically or horizontally) to make it fit a particular space, don't shrink it. This will only make your picture look fat or skinny instead of natural. Instead, crop it. It is always better to crop the picture to align it than to make an image look unnatural.

[ My Routine: Gather and organize all the necessary data such as articles, images, graphics, etc. needed for the layout. Conceptualize the initial layout idea as well as the approximate number of pages needed.
[ My Routine: 3. Do/Illustrate/gather all the assets needed for your layout such as graphics/illustrations/photographs 4. Arrange the photos and the articles to the desktop publishing software. 5. Export for final dummy. 6. Revise and Export for printing.
